How does tuition for private schools in the Monticello, Indiana, area compare, and are there state-specific financial aid programs available?
Tuition varies significantly between the private schools accessible to Monticello residents. Faith Christian School, as a local parochial school, often has a lower tuition rate, which may be supplemented by church subsidies. Central Catholic Junior-Senior High School, given its larger campus and program offerings, typically has a higher tuition. Critically for Indiana residents, the **Indiana Choice Scholarship Program (voucher)** and the **Indiana Tax Credit Scholarship (SGO)** programs can make private school much more affordable for eligible families. Eligibility is based on household income and other factors, and both Faith Christian and Central Catholic participate in these state programs. It's essential to contact each school's financial office directly for current rates and detailed aid guidance.

For a family living in Monticello, what are the key considerations when choosing between the local public schools (Twin Lakes School Corporation) and a private school option?
The decision between Twin Lakes public schools and a private option in Monticello hinges on several local factors. **Twin Lakes School Corporation** offers a comprehensive, tuition-free K-12 experience with extensive extracurriculars, including strong agricultural and vocational programs at the high school level. Private options like **Faith Christian** or **Central Catholic** offer smaller class sizes, a specific faith-based value system integrated throughout the day, and often a different disciplinary and social environment. Transportation is a key practical consideration; while Twin Lakes provides busing, private schools usually require parent-provided transportation, which is a significant factor for families considering schools in Lafayette. Ultimately, the choice centers on whether a family prioritizes the specialized community and mission of a private school or the broader resources and no-tuition model of the public district.
